Entry Pricing Details
Getting your brilliant work recognised shouldn’t be a headache, but it’s good to know the costs involved. We’ve tried to make it as straightforward as possible. The earlier you get your entries in, the better the price you’ll secure.
Here’s a quick rundown of the pricing structure:
- First entry deadline: Thursday 26 March 2026 – £499 per entry
- Second entry deadline: Thursday 16 April 2026 – £659 per entry
- Third entry deadline: Thursday 7 May 2026 – £729 per entry
Remember, all these prices don’t include VAT, so factor that in. And if you’re planning on submitting a whole bunch of entries, we’ve got a little something for you: get 50% off every 10th entry when you pay for them all at once. That’s a nice little saving!
If you’re part of a registered charity, please get in touch with us directly at [email protected] with your charity number. We have a special discount just for you.
Key Dates For Your Diary
Mark these dates in your calendar – you don’t want to miss out on submitting your best work. It’s a bit of a marathon, not a sprint, so pace yourselves!
- First entry deadline: Thursday 26 March 2026
- Second entry deadline: Thursday 16 April 2026
- Third entry deadline: Thursday 7 May 2026
- Shortlist announcement: July 2026
- Awards ceremony: Wednesday 21 October 2026

The PRWeek Global Awards Judging Process
Rigorous Judging For Gold Award Categories
The PRWeek Global Awards are all about finding the truly exceptional work in public relations. We don’t just skim the surface; our judging process is designed to be thorough. For those aiming for the top Gold Award categories, expect a deeper dive. This involves not only reviewing your submitted materials but also, in many cases, site visits and live interviews. This way, our judges get a real feel for the campaign and the team behind it. It’s about understanding the context, the challenges, and the sheer effort that went into making it a success.

The Importance Of Authentic Storytelling
In today’s world, trust and truth are more important than ever. Our judges are specifically looking for entries that demonstrate authentic storytelling. This means campaigns that are honest, transparent, and genuinely reflect the values and impact of the organisation they represent. It’s about more than just clever messaging; it’s about building real connections and fostering understanding through credible narratives. The ability to tell a true story, well, is a hallmark of great PR.
Here’s a look at what our judges consider:
- Strategic Thinking: Was there a clear plan? Did it address the objectives effectively?
- Creativity & Innovation: Did the campaign break new ground or use existing tools in a novel way?
- Execution: How well was the campaign implemented? Were there any challenges overcome?
- Impact & Results: What was the measurable outcome? Did it achieve its goals and demonstrate value?
- Authenticity: Does the story feel genuine and trustworthy?
